Navigating the vast realm of medications can be confusing. From treating common ailments to tackling serious illnesses, there are alternatives available. One key separation lies in classifying medications into two primary groups: prescription and over-the-counter (OTC).

Prescription medications, as the name suggests, demand a physician's approval. These drugs are often powerful and intended to manage severe health conditions.

On the other side, OTC medications are accessible without a doctor's order. These formulations are generally less potent and intended to relieve common symptoms like coughs.

It's essential to consult with a healthcare professional to decide the most suitable medication for your situation. They can provide guidance on administration, possible interactions, and any warnings to be mindful of.

Customized Pharmaceutical Solutions

Compounding pharmacies offer a unique service by preparing customized medications tailored to individual patient needs. Unlike traditional pharmacies which distribute pre-manufactured drugs, compounding pharmacists have the expertise and resources to alter formulations, dosages, and even administration methods. This flexibility allows for therapy options suited for patients with allergies, reactions, or those requiring non-standard doses.

The benefits of compounding are numerous. Patients can receive medications in formats that are more palatable or simpler to administer. Compounding also allows for the synthesis of personalized medication blends incorporating specific ingredients to address particular health concerns.

Unveiling the Active Pharmaceutical Ingredient: The Heart of Every Drug

Deep within every medication lies a vital component: an active pharmaceutical ingredient (API). This crucial element is responsible for the therapeutic effects we strive from our medications. APIs bind to specific targets in our bodies, triggering biological processes that ultimately combat disease or alleviate symptoms. Understanding the intricate nature of APIs is paramount for developing safe and effective treatments, as variations in their chemical structure can drastically alter a drug's potency and side effect profile.
